Summary
The chapter opens the morning after Envy and Camilla's night together. Despite multiple rounds of intimacy, Envy remains unsatisfied. Camilla senses this and challenges his cold dismissal, leading to a sharp argument where Envy insults her. They later travel to Wrath's House to request access to the Twin Pillars for the game. After a tense negotiation, Emilia grants her favor, but Wrath forces them to use the Crescent Shallows—magical water that compels truth and requires nudity. Envy and Camilla disrobe and wade through the lagoon, where truth magic forces them to admit their ongoing desire for each other. Camilla cleverly turns the situation into a dance, giving them a moment of carefree connection before they dress and proceed toward the guardian Abyssus.

Character Development
- Envy: His internal conflict deepens. He clings to his one-night rule but cannot suppress his growing attachment to Camilla. The Crescent Shallows force him to admit vulnerability—his court is in peril, and he doesn't know if he'll win. The dance scene shows a rare moment of abandoning his masks.
- Camilla: She demonstrates emotional intelligence and strategic cunning. She uses truth magic to her advantage, extracting admissions from Envy while managing her own jealousy. Her decision to dance rather than interrogate further reveals a compassionate side.
- Wrath: The demon king is protective of his territory and wary of Envy's motives. His condition—forcing the Crescent Shallows—shows his cleverness and desire to unsettle his brother.
- Emilia: She acts as a mediator, granting favor but also delivering the condition. Her warmth toward Camilla and her amusement at Envy's discomfort suggest she sees potential in their relationship.
Themes, Symbols, and Motifs
- Truth and vulnerability: The Crescent Shallows' compulsion to speak truth strips both characters of pretense. Their confessions reveal what they hide behind games and rules.
- Power shifts: Camilla repeatedly gains the upper hand—through her threat about Wolf, her calm response to Envy's cruelty, and her use of truth magic to make him admit feelings.
- Water as transformation: The magical lagoon acts as a baptismal boundary. Entering it forces a change in state—physical nudity and emotional nakedness—that prepares them for the next trial.
- The one-night rule vs. genuine connection: Envy's rigid rule is shown as a fragile defense against real intimacy. Each encounter undermines it, culminating in the truth that he craves her far beyond the physical.

Study Questions and Answers
1. Why does Envy insist on maintaining the one-night rule, and how does Camilla challenge it? Envy clings to the rule because it protects him from emotional entanglement and allows him to focus on saving his court. Camilla challenges it by using the Crescent Shallows' truth magic to force him to admit he still craves her, and by threatening to pursue Wolf, which stokes his jealousy.
2. What role does truth magic play in this chapter, and how do Envy and Camilla use it to their advantage? The magical waters compel anyone who enters to speak only the truth. Envy cannot hide his ongoing desire or his fears about his court. Camilla uses the compulsion to ask pointed questions that reveal his feelings, but she also redirects the moment into a dance, showing she can wield power without malice.
3. How does Emilia’s favor affect the plot, and what does Wrath’s condition reveal about his character? Emilia's favor grants Envy access to the Twin Pillars, a necessary step in his game. Wrath's condition—using the Crescent Shallows—reveals his cunning: he knows the waters will unsettle Envy and force him to be vulnerable, possibly weakening him. It also shows Wrath's distrust and protective instincts toward his territory.
